forthright
英 [ˈfɔːθraɪt]
美 [ˈfɔːrθraɪt]
adj. 直率的; 直截了当的; 坦诚的
n. 直路
Collins.1 / BNC.13919 / COCA.15167
牛津词典
adj.
- 直率的;直截了当的;坦诚的
direct and honest in manner and speech- a woman of forthright views
观点明确的女子
- a woman of forthright views
柯林斯词典
- 直抒己见的;坦率的;坦诚的
If you describe someone asforthright, you admire them because they show clearly and strongly what they think and feel.
